Double Glazing Maintenance: Ensuring Longevity and Efficiency
Double glazing has actually become a popular choice for homeowners seeking improved energy effectiveness, noise reduction, and enhanced security. This specialized window function includes 2 panes of glass with an area between them, which is often filled with argon or another inert gas to lessen heat transfer. While double glazing deals different advantages, it requires appropriate upkeep to ensure it performs efficiently and lasts for many years. This article digs into useful ideas for preserving double-glazed windows, highlights common issues, and answers regularly asked concerns.
Significance of Double Glazing Maintenance
Appropriate maintenance of double-glazed windows uses a number of crucial advantages:
Energy Efficiency: Well-maintained double glazing can minimize heating costs significantly, keeping homes warm in winter and cool in summertime.
Appearance: A tidy, clean window frame improves the residential or commercial property's visual appeals.
Durability: Regular maintenance can extend the life of double-glazed windows, saving house owners the expense of replacements.
Increased Value: Well-maintained windows can improve property worth, making homes more attractive to prospective buyers.
Normal Issues with Double Glazing
Like any home function, double-glazed windows can develop problems with time. Typical problems include:
- Condensation: The formation of wetness between the panes may show a seal failure.
- Draughts: Weakened seals can cause air leakages, minimizing energy efficiency.
- Misalignment: Poor alignment of windows can affect opening and closing operations.
- Dirt and Grime Accumulation: Dirt accumulation on frames and tracks can impede window performance and look.
Double Glazing Maintenance Tips
Here are vital maintenance tips to maintain the functionality and appearance of double-glazed windows.
Regular Cleaning
- Glass Cleaning: Use a soft cloth or sponge with a mixture of moderate cleaning agent and water to clean the glass. Prevent abrasive materials that can scratch the surface.
- Frame Cleaning: The frames can be cleaned utilizing warm soapy water. Ensure to use a non-abrasive fabric.
Inspect Seals
- Inspect for Damage: Regularly inspect seals around the windows for wear and tear. Any visible fractures might result in air leakages or wetness invasion.
- Space Inspection: Ensure there are no spaces between the frame and the wall. If present, reseal with caulk or weather stripping.
Treat the Hinges
- Lubrication: Regularly oil the hinges and locks to ensure smooth operation. Use a silicone spray or a devoted lube.
- Tightening Screws: Check for loose screws and tighten them as required.
Deal with Adjustments
- Alignment Check: Ensure the window opens, closes, and locks correctly. If not, alignment may require adjusting.
- Expert Help: If misalignment persists, consider hiring an expert to correct the concern.
Screen for Condensation
- Internal Condensation: If condensation kinds inside the window panes, it might show a failure of the seal; consider contacting an expert to replace the system.
- External Condensation: This can take place even with appropriately working double glazing, typically associated to humidity levels inside the home.
Seasonal Maintenance
- Spring/Fall Maintenance: Conduct a comprehensive inspection during the modification of seasons. Clean frames and checks for any damage in the altering weather conditions.
- Winter season Preparations: Ensure windows are sealed properly to prevent draughts during cooler months.
Table of Maintenance Schedule
| Upkeep Task | Frequency | Approach |
|---|---|---|
| Tidy glass and frames | Every 3 months | Soft cloth, moderate cleaning agent |
| Inspect seals | Every 6 months | Visual assessment |
| Oil hinges and locks | Every 6 months | Silicone spray |
| Inspect alignment | Every year | Functional check |
| Expert evaluation | Every 2 years | Qualified service technician |
Frequently Asked Questions About Double Glazing Maintenance
Q1: How typically need to I clean my double-glazed windows?A: It's suggested to clean them at least every three months, however this can be adjusted depending on your regional environment and conditions. Q2: What should I do if I see condensation between the panes?A: Persistent condensation typically suggests a failure in the seal. It's best to consult an expert for evaluation and possible replacement. Q4: How can I improve the read more energy performance of my double glazing?A: Regular maintenance, such as making sure seals are undamaged and windows are tidy, improves energy performance. Installing secondary glazing can likewise improve insulation. Q5: Is there a specific cleansing product I should prevent for double-glazed windows?A: Avoid abrasive products, ammonia-based cleaners, and anything that might scratch the glass or damage the seals.
